# Project Larkspur — Possible Acquisition (Managers Only)

Quick summary for the board: we're in early talks to acquire Quellan Dynamics, a sensor firm based in Westholt. Diligence kicks off next week; Priya Vantor leads. Keep this off general channels for now. Our position on valuation and next steps is set out in the note below.

management briefing: Headcount on the Belix team goes from 60 to 93 by the end of November. Gross margin on Belix came in at 23 percent against a plan of 47 percent.

## Tuning

Routeloom's assignment heuristic balances pickup ETA against driver utilization. Defaults work for mid-density regions; sparse regions usually need a wider search radius and softer fairness decay. Changes take effect on the next dispatch tick — no restart needed. Release managers should confirm values match the regional rollout sheet before tagging. The shipped defaults are:

constants for kaduf-hadup:
QUOTAS = {
    "zorath": 2,
    "ralael": 5,
}

Subject: Memtrace cut-over complete

Team,

Cut-over to Memtrace v2 for GPU memory profiling finished last night. Old v1 agents are disabled; any tickets referencing v1 dashboards should be closed as resolved-by-migration. Sampling overhead is now under 2% and allocation traces include kernel names. Known gap: profiles older than 30 days were not migrated. Point customers at the v2 docs for setup questions. For reference when troubleshooting, the agent now runs with the following configuration.

settings of bagaf-bawip:
[aldax]
port = 5000
region = south-4
host = aldax.brasklabs.corp
team = brivan
timeout_ms = 2000
retries = 2

Hi Dara,

Since you're joining the rotation this week, a heads-up: we're replacing Grindstone, our homegrown job queue, with Relayline. The review branch is open and I'd like your eyes on the retry semantics in particular — Grindstone silently dropped jobs after three failures, and Relayline doesn't, so downstream consumers may see duplicates. Cutover is staged per-tenant, so on-call impact should be minimal, but alerts may look unfamiliar. The migration plan, rollback steps, and tenant schedule are documented here.

wiki page, tajef-kadup: https://sentry.paliqgrid.local/settings/merge_requests/job/browse/view/projects/projects/950c02057f35fcefa1b8dd31